Oil Change Procedure

The oil change process for your Land Rover or Range Rover typically involves gathering the necessary tools such as an oil filter, new oil, and a wrench. You will start by draining the old oil, replacing the oil filter, and then filling the engine with fresh oil. Regular oil changes help maintain optimal engine performance and prolong its lifespan.

Brake Pad Replacement

Assuming you have identified that your brake pads need replacing, the process begins with removing the wheel and accessing the brake caliper. You’ll then unbolt the caliper, remove the old pads, and install the new ones before reassembling everything.

Change is crucial for ensuring your braking system operates safely and effectively. It is advisable to check your brake pads regularly and keep an eye on wear indicators; replacing them promptly prevents more significant issues down the line. Remember to torque the caliper bolts correctly to avoid complications.

Quality of Parts Used

On the topic of quality, the parts you choose for your repair greatly affect the cost. Opting for original equipment manufacturer (OEM) parts may offer you greater reliability and longevity but will usually come at a higher price compared to aftermarket options.

For instance, using OEM parts ensures that your vehicle maintains its performance and safety standards. While aftermarket parts may be more affordable, they can potentially lead to additional repairs down the line if they do not meet the same quality and durability levels as OEM parts. It’s vital to weigh your options carefully to avoid unexpected costs in the future.

How Often Should I Service My Vehicle?

You should service your Land Rover or Range Rover every 12 months or every 15,000 miles, whichever comes first. However, depending on your driving habits and conditions, you may need to adjust the frequency. Regular maintenance helps identify potential issues early and keeps your vehicle running smoothly.

What to Do in Case of a Breakdown?

While breakdowns can be stressful, knowing what to do can mitigate the situation. First, ensure your safety by moving your vehicle to a safe location if possible and turning on your hazard lights. Then, assess the situation and consider calling for roadside assistance or a trusted repair service to address the issue.

Rover owners should remain calm during a breakdown. If you’re stranded, it’s advisable to contact your roadside assistance provider for towing or repairs. Always keep an emergency kit in your vehicle, including a flashlight, first-aid supplies, and water. If you’re knowledgeable about your vehicle, perform a quick inspection to identify any obvious problems, such as flat tires or leaks. Most importantly, don’t hesitate to reach out to a professional mechanic familiar with Land Rover and Range Rover vehicles for any technical issues that arise.
